项目摘要
The task of this study was to grasp the process of construction/reconstruction of self identity of the youths who lived in late modern society, utilizing the concept of "the reflexive project of self" of British sociologist A Giddens, taking up youths of Okinawa as an example, and focusing on how the locality of Okinawa was imaged and what significance it was given by them.The report of this study consists of 3 chapters. In chapter I "The task of this study and constitution of this report", I explained the task of this study such as above, surveyed the trend of studies of sociology of youth, in which this study is probably included, presenting the constitution of this report, and so on. In chapter II "A Giddens's theory on modernity and self-identity", I surveyed and examined, according to the title, Giddens's opinion on modernity and self-identity of individuals beneath it, in 5 sections, "what is modernity", "institutional dimensions of modernity", "individuals in modernity", "life politics", and "consideration". In chapter III "The ‘reflexive project of self and ‘Okinawa' for youths of Okinawa : through interviews", I tried to grasp positively the process of construction/reconstruction of self identity of the youths of Okinawa, who were born and brought up in Okinawa, or lived there for a considerable period, through analysis of the data from interviews toward them, which were brought about as some of several works of this study.
